I'm currently looking to complete my cat-back exhaust to turbo-back. For what its worth, the advice I've been given is to avoid both Catco and X-force, and go with MetalCat. Obviously you'll have to spend more for a MetalCat, but like anything I guess, you get what you pay for.

Also, regarding the flow rates that are often quoted, remember that these usually aren't worth the paper their printed on. One cat might quote say 1000CFM, but won't tell you that the bench flow rate was 4000CFM or something ridiculous. Alternatively, another cat might quote 500CFM, using a bench flow rate of 1000CFM. So the second cat is actually twice as efficent (50% vs 25%), but first cat manufacturer will still claim that their cat is better, quoting the higher flow rate. So only take a CFM value onboard if its provided in the context of the flow rate of a straight through pipe (of the same diameter) for reference (and good look finding such data on the internet, though if you do, pass it along, lol).

Catco's ceramic cat is 428cfm, but their metal cat is 706CFM. I went the catco metal cat (706CFM).

Claimed flow rates are all bullshit unless they tell you what pressure drop (through the part under test) they were done at.

very very few manufacturers state the pressure figure.

    • Now I'd said earlier I'd checked the fuses, and per @Stick180's suggestion I checked them all again. The check was to use the multimeter in continuity mode on the top of each fuse where the little metal tabs are available for that purpose. All good....except that very "A/T Control" fuse was actually blown when I pulled it out and looked at it. Put it back in, tested it again, there is continuity to both sides even though the fuse is blown. I'll need someone smarter than me, but my suspicion is that I was getting a circuit through a power supply, through an incandescent globe somewhere, to earth, to the shorted wire and back to the other side of the fuse, making it look like the fuse was OK when it wasn't....please anyone that understands this f**kery explain it to me. Bottom line....that suspicious purple/white wire, in an undamaged factory loom, that goes to the the wrong place in the fuse box has a dead short to earth, confirmed from both ends.  How a single wire in a factory loom can be shorted, especially the best protected loom in the whole car (underneath the top of the dash) is going to keep me awake at night because surely whatever caused the damage has (or will) damaged other wires in that loom too. So, to finish this long and sad story....cut the purple/white wire where it exits the fuse box, ran a new wire from there to the ECU loom pin 31, fired it up and drove happily into the sunset. Only 4 days of head scratching and peering into footwells to get me there.
